Liz Lands

Liz Lands was an American soul and gospel singer active in the 1960s, notably associated with the Motown record label. She is best known for her powerful vocal performances and her blend of gospel and soul music. Her most significant work is arguably "We Shall Overcome," which was used as an anthem during the Civil Rights Movement. Despite her limited discography, Lands' music holds a significant place in Motown history.
